If you are in the hospital during your nadir, you will likely be placed on “neutropenic precautions,” which are guidelines set by the hospital staff and your oncology team. Unlike other types of precaution procedures, neutropenic precautions (also known as protective precautions and reverse isolation) guard the patient who is at increased risk for infection against contact with potential pathogens. Avoid Sick People – even a cold can be serious for a neutropenic patient. Avoid Children and Adults who have been recently vaccinated with live vaccines.

We typically see this in a hospital or long-term-care setting in which patients 2014-12-11 only sign of serious infection in neutropenic patients. Patients may have urinary tract infection without pyuria, skin infection without abscess formation, or pneumonia with normal chest auscultation and a normal chest x-ray at the onset of infec-tion (Sickles, Greene, & Wiernik, 1975). NEUTROPENIC PRECAUTIONS . Patients receiving cancer treatments may experience a decrease in the number of white blood cells (neutrophils) that are responsible for fighting infection. When patients experience this, it is referred to as neutropenia.
